From the same folks who brought you the infamous Tiger Woods midnight crash animated re-enactment, Hong Kong and Taiwan-based Apple Daily’s “action news animated round up” has almost outdone themselves with a summary of the late night NBC drama of Jay Leno, Conan O’Brien, along with CBS’s David Letterman and ABC’s Jimmy Kimmel. There is some bizarre editorial commentary with NBC executive Jeff Zucker, Jay Leno and Conan O’Brien turning into super-heroes beating up on each other. I have to admit, the whole thing seems funnier when narrated and subtitled in Mandarin.
